Harley-Davidson opens merchandise showroom at Mumbai Airport

Harley-Davidson has launched its maiden merchandise showroom at the Mumbai Airport. Mach-1 Harley-Davidson is located at Mumbai Airport Departures, Terminal 2.
The 500 square feet showroom houses Harley-Davidson merchandise collections including riding jackets, boots, helmets, t-shirts, caps, gloves, sunglasses and sweaters.
Commenting on the launch, Vikram Pawah, MD, Harley-Davidson India, said, “We are now striding towards bringing the brand closer to the people who someday aspire to own a Harley, offering them a taste of the true Harley-Davidson lifestyle known the world over. Charting out every customer touch-point, we aim to connect with and make the brand more accessible to a growing aspirational audience, welcoming them to the Harley family.”
Shoukath Sherif, dealer principal, Mach-1 Harley-Davidson, added, “The Harley-Davidson showroom has been conceptualised to offer and reflect the trademark Harley-Davidson lifestyle. Located at the Mumbai Airport T2, which ranks as the best in the country, the showroom will give brand enthusiasts and travelers a destination to shop for genuine Harley-Davidson merchandise."
